argos-edge is a security-adjacent project (reverse proxy + WAF + AppSec + SSO). Vulnerability reports are taken seriously; this document spells out what to report, where to send it, and what to expect back.

Do not open a public GitHub issue for security reports. Public reports give attackers a head start on un-patched deployments.
Preferred: GitHub Security Advisories private vulnerability reporting at github.com/cmos486/argos-edge/security/advisories/new. This routes the report directly to the maintainer in a private channel and tracks coordination metadata (severity, affected versions, patch ETA) in one place.
Alternative: open a GitHub issue with the title "Security report — coordination needed" and no technical detail. The maintainer will respond with a private channel.
In your report please include:
- Affected version(s) — output of
argos versionif available, or the docker image tag - Panel mode in use (
lan/behind_caddy) — relevant for surface-area scoping - Steps to reproduce, ideally against a fresh
docker compose up -dinstall - Impact assessment — what an attacker can do, and whether authentication or operator-mediated input is required
- Suggested fix or mitigation if you have one (optional)
This is a maintainer-time-permitting project. I aim to acknowledge reports within a reasonable timeframe and triage based on severity, but cannot commit to specific response SLAs. Active exploitation in the wild will be prioritized.
For coordinated disclosure, the industry-standard 90-day window applies as a default ceiling, with adjustments based on severity and exploitation status. If the vulnerability is being actively exploited against argos-edge deployments, I may ship a fix and disclose sooner to protect users.
If you do not hear back after a couple of weeks, please assume the report did not reach me and re-send via a different channel (e.g. a GitHub issue with the no-technical-detail title from the previous section).
In scope (argos-edge codebase):
- Panel binary (Go backend + embedded React SPA)
- Docker compose stack as published in this repo
- CLI subcommands (
argos backup,argos restore,argos reset-password, etc.) - HTTP API (
/api/...) authentication and authorization - Caddyfile bootstrap, CrowdSec acquisition + profiles config, AppSec rules — as committed in this repo
- Credential / secret handling
(
ARGOS_MASTER_KEY/ AES-GCM-encrypted DB columns) - TOTP enrollment + session lifecycle
- ForwardAuth path, OIDC sign-in flow
- WAF / AppSec rule bypass via panel-side input validation gaps
- Drift detection / reconciler false negatives that could mask a real bypass
Out of scope:
- Upstream Caddy 2 vulnerabilities — report to the Caddy project
- Upstream CrowdSec vulnerabilities (LAPI, AppSec component, bouncer plugin) — report to the CrowdSec project
- Upstream Coraza / OWASP CRS rule-set issues — report to Coraza / OWASP CRS
- Self-signed cert warnings during
lanmode HTTP-only panel access (intentional; documented indocs/getting-started/installation.md) - DoS by the operator against their own homelab stack
- Issues only reproducible on heavily-modified forks
- Theoretical attacks requiring privileged container access (if you already have root in the panel container, you have already won)
- Social-engineering attacks against the maintainer
If your report falls in the out-of-scope list above, the appropriate upstream project is the right destination — argos-edge cannot fix issues in code it does not own. The maintainer is happy to confirm whether a report is in scope before you spend effort writing it up; ping via the no-detail GitHub issue first if unsure.
